Lil Bub, the internet celebrity cat who won over legions of fans with her massive eyes and droopy tongue, has died.
The beloved 8-year-old cat had been battling an aggressive bone infection but her death on Sunday still came as a shock, her owner Mike Bridavsky said in a heartfelt post to Facebook.
"Dearest BUB, I will never forget your generosity, your limitless supply of love, or your uncanny ability to bring so much magic and joy to the world," Bridavsky wrote.
Lil Bub became an overnight sensation and the most famous cat in the world after her image first appeared on Reddit in 2011, The New York Times reported. She was one of the first cats to become famous on the internet.
She had her own Tumblr account created in 2011 and even made celebrity appearances.
What stood out about the cat were her unique features that made her look like a permakitten. She took the internet by storm and it was not long before she had her own line of merchandise created by Bridavsky.
Celebrity status came next, after a documentary focusing on Lil Bub made it to the 2013 Tribeca Film Festival.
Bridavsky saw the cat's fame as an opportunity to do good, so he started a national fund to assist special needs pets. With Lil Bub's help, more than $700,000 was raised for various animal organizations.
"It is impossible to put into words the profound effect that BUB has had on my life, on the lives of thousands of homeless pets, and on the lives of those of you that have cared for her as if she were your own family," Bridavsky wrote in his post. "And even though my heart is absolutely crushed by her graceful departure from planet Earth, I know that her sprit, magic, and overwhelming energy are still with us, reminding us every day to be better."
